Episode 18: Return! The Red Priest is Back!
    The scene zooms in on an area towered over by a huge clump of trees, the houses mere dots in comparison.

     The sunny day shows Lina, Gourry, and Amelia hitching a ride in a haywagon. "Wow, is that Flagoon, the Holy Tree of Sairaag?" Amelia asked in awe. They had finally gotten to their destination.

     Lina happily goes into the explanation. "They say that long ago, when the Swordsman of Light slew the Demon Beast Zanafar here in Sairaag, its body began to give off a miasma of infinite evil"- here an image of the described evil is seen -"that polluted everythinhg around it." Lina then explained that to get rid of this evil, the Swordsman had planted the seed of a holy tree, which eventually grew into the huge tree that towered over all of Sairaag.
